Food & Drink
→ Drink near 93A Desker Road Singapore 209615
Showing 1 - 10 of 67
The Coffee Bean & Tea Leaf - McDonald's City Square Mall
CafesApproximately 0.35 KM away
Address : McDonald's City Square Mall, Singapore